What is Cholesterol
Fats in the blood and tissue are collectively called lipids in medical
science, they consist of Cholesterol, Triglycerides, Lioporoteins &
Phospolipids. Lipoproteins are the combination of proteins and cholesterol.
According to the density they are divided into Low Density Kipoproteins (LDL), very low density lipoproteins (VLDL) and High Density Lipoproteins
(HDL). These lipids are necessary for the human body, because they are
essential for the production of hormones, bile, Vitamin D etc. The lipids
do not do any harm either to the arteries or to the heart as long as the
level and ration of LDL and HDL are maintained at the normal range.

The other type of lipid called High Density Lipoprotein HDL is a friendly
servant to the body. It carries fat a way from arteries and tissues, to
liver. In the liver it is converted and made soluble in the bile and
exercised through the intestine.
So it is desirable to keep LDL low and HDL high. For this we try to avoid
saturated fat in fool. Saturated fats get solidified at room temperature.
Almost all cardiovascular patients have high LDL and a low HDL ratio. We must change the ratio in reverse.
In Framingham Heart Study a low HDL cholesterol was a greater risk factor
than a high LDL. Even if a patient has a total cholesterol within normal
limits, but has a low HDL level, it would be at the risk of CHD. The
normal level of HDL is 55 mg% in female and 45 Mg% in male.
The up to date approach suggested is to find out the ratio of total
cholesterol to HDL chol: (TC/HDLC). This ratio would compare the
atherogenic effect of total chol: to protection offered by HDL Chol:
The average ratio is 5.8 for men whth CHD and 5.1 for men with out CHD disease.
